Elliott Stein

Elliott J. Stein

Shareholder

Elliott has more than 40 years of experience providing legal services to enterprises that develop, market and utilize intellectual property. He has assisted a wide range of businesses from development stage companies to publicly-traded multi-nationals in the automotive, banking, computer, defense, e-commerce, energy, gaming, health care and software industries, including, more recently, in e-commerce, cloud computing and cybersecurity. More recently, Elliott has assisted clients with data protection issues (including website accessibility under The Americans with Disabilities Act) and U.S. and EEA privacy laws. He is a member of the U.S. Chamber of Commerce Privacy Working Group.

Elliott has assisted in a variety of transactions involving the development, marketing, acquisition, sale and licensing of copyrights, domains, patents, trademarks, trade-secrets and other intellectual property assets. He has assisted government contractors and American exporters to comply with federal regulations regarding the sale of goods and services.

He regularly practices before the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office, and has been involved in sophisticated intellectual property litigation, arbitration and mediation in U.S. and foreign courts.

Elliott also has extensive international experience gained as a partner at a law firm with active Asian and European practices. On the import side, he has experience in dealing with countervailing and other import duties. On the export side, Elliott has advised and arranged for commodity classification exemptions, advised on International Trading of Arms (ITAR) regulations and developed export policies for clients involved in exporting goods and technology.

He has chaired the American Bar Association’s Subcommittee on Technology Transfers by Universities and Colleges and the Association’s Subcommittee on Trademark Licensing. Elliott has lectured widely on issues related to technology, e-commerce and computer law. In 2009, Elliott co-authored the chapter, “Understanding Trademark and Copyright Developments for Online Content,” of Inside the Minds (Aspatore Books).
